The video discusses the Truman Doctrine, focusing on the policy of containment to prevent the spread of communism. It highlights the Greek Civil War's role in shaping US foreign policy and Truman's decision to aid Greece and Turkey. The video explores reasons for the policy shift, including the Soviet Union's actions in Eastern Europe and the US's aim to become a global superpower. The Marshall Plan is mentioned as a reinforcement of the Truman Doctrine.
